Harris, Jeanette; Hult, Christine – Writing Program Administration, 1985
Examines data from a survey of the kinds of writing students are required to do in a university, revealing that essay tests, research papers, and reports are the most common writing tasks. Discusses the curricular implications of the findings. (FL)
